"Regular visits to Queensway hospital"

About: Yeovil District Hospital

My husband has Parkinson's Disease and has been going to the Queensway hospital for a long time every six months. The staff are all friendly, caring and efficient and they all make it their business to check unobtrusively that we are ok. We didn't move house from this area because the care at this hospital is so good. This is a place where you feel you are in safe hands and among friends. The sister in charge is very aware and the place runs superbly probably because of that leadership. The doctor we see couldn't be more helpful and understanding and our notes are always sent promptly to other professionals involved in my husband's care. If your appointment falls round a mealtime you are welcomed to have a meal and it is always served well and thoughtfully and the food is good. I can't think of a negative!
